We're building a new function at Fin: AI Product Management. For over a decade, Fin has invested in in-house AI, with a team of machine learning scientists, ML engineers, researchers, and AI designers. Now, we’re expanding this team with product managers who will define the future of Fin AI platform and AI agent.
As a Staff AI Product Manager, you’ll shape the vision, strategy, and roadmap for core AI systems that power Fin and Fin's AI features. You’ll work at the intersection of advanced AI research, cutting-edge product development, and real customer problems, helping us build world-class AI products that deliver meaningful business impact. This is a high-ownership role for a technical, customer-obsessed PM who thrives in fast-moving, ambiguous environments and loves turning complex AI capabilities into simple, delightful product experiences.
What will I be doing?
- Lead a major part of our AI product surface. You’ll own an important area of Fin's AI platform or AI agent and be accountable for its vision, strategy, and impact.
- Deeply understand customers, the business, and the technology. You’ll learn the space inside out: what customers need, where the business is going, and how our AI systems work. You’ll use this understanding to make high-quality decisions and build a compelling roadmap.
- Work side-by-side with a world-class AI team. You’ll collaborate every day with ML scientists, ML engineers, AI designers, and ML researchers. Together you’ll explore new ideas, assess feasibility, evaluate trade-offs, and turn advanced AI capabilities into high-value product experiences.
- Ship ambitious, high-quality AI product. You’ll take AI concepts from early exploration through to production launches. You’ll run fast experiments, define success metrics, evaluate performance, and iterate until the experiences are both effective and delightful.
- Collaborate across the company. You’ll work closely with our core product org to integrate AI across the Fin platform, and partner with GTM, marketing, support, and operations to drive adoption and customer impact.
- Lead through clarity, ownership, and momentum. You’ll bring teams together, communicate decisions clearly, create alignment, and consistently push toward impactful outcomes.
What skills do I need?
- Strong AI and technical fluency. You’ve built or worked deeply with AI/ML products, ideally including generative AI. You can discuss model behaviour, evaluation, prompts, architectures, constraints, and trade-offs with technical partners. You’re comfortable working autonomously in complex technical spaces.
- Excellent product judgment. You balance customer needs, business goals, and technical realities. You know when to push for ambitious ideas and when to iterate quickly. You can turn new or ambiguous AI capabilities into clear, valuable product experiences.
- Sharp problem framing and customer insight. You can independently understand and articulate complex problems using research, data, and direct customer conversations. You translate complexity into crisp problem statements for your team.
- Ability to build world-class product. You collaborate deeply with engineering and design to ship high-quality software. You know how to test, measure, and iterate on AI systems and user-facing AI features. You care deeply about safety, reliability, and delivering customer value.
- Strong communication and leadership. You influence widely, bring structure to ambiguity, and create momentum. You communicate clearly and frequently, keeping partners aligned and engaged. You take ownership and raise the bar for the team around you.
